How the formula works
Both kilogram per imperial gallon and imperial hundredweight per gallon meas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in kilogram per imperial gallon by 0.01639 to get imperial hundredweight per gallon. To reverse the conversion, multiply a imperial hundredweight per gallon value by 61.011073 to get back to kilogram per imperial gallon.
